
Regragui: Comoros Win a Good Start to AFCON Campaign
Walid Regragui, coach of the Moroccan national team, discussed the significance of their victory over Comoros in the opening match of the Africa Cup of Nations.
In a televised statement, Regragui said: "Entering a competition is never easy, and opening matches are always difficult. Perhaps we didn't create many clear scoring opportunities, but with the changes we made in the second half and the intensity we displayed, we knew that chances would eventually come, and that's precisely what happened."
He added: "We managed to score the first goal, then the second, and we controlled the game. This is a good start, and it was crucial to secure a win in our first match in front of our fans to properly kick off our tournament campaign."
The Moroccan national team is set to face Mali next Friday, with kick-off scheduled for 9:00 PM (21:00 GMT +1). This match, part of the second round of the Africa Cup of Nations group stage, will take place at the Moulay Abdellah Stadium in Rabat.
